Searched refs:Irp (Results 1 - 7 of 7) sorted by relevance

/vbox/src/VBox/Additions/WINNT/Mouse/NT5/
H A DVBoxMFDriver.cpp133 NTSTATUS VBoxIrpPassthrough(IN PDEVICE_OBJECT DeviceObject, IN PIRP Irp) argument
140 IoSkipCurrentIrpStackLocation(Irp);
143 return IoCallDriver(pDevExt->pdoParent, Irp);
160 NTSTATUS VBoxIrpInternalIOCTL(IN PDEVICE_OBJECT DeviceObject, IN PIRP Irp) argument
166 pStack = IoGetCurrentIrpStackLocation(Irp);
175 Irp->IoStatus.Information = 0;
180 Irp->IoStatus.Status = STATUS_SHARING_VIOLATION;
181 IoCompleteRequest(Irp, IO_NO_INCREMENT);
182 return Irp->IoStatus.Status;
188 Irp
206 VBoxIrpPnP(IN PDEVICE_OBJECT DeviceObject, IN PIRP Irp) argument
249 VBoxIrpPower(IN PDEVICE_OBJECT DeviceObject, IN PIRP Irp) argument
[all...]
H A DVBoxMF.h76 NTSTATUS VBoxIrpPassthrough(IN PDEVICE_OBJECT DeviceObject, IN PIRP Irp);
77 NTSTATUS VBoxIrpInternalIOCTL(IN PDEVICE_OBJECT DeviceObject, IN PIRP Irp);
78 NTSTATUS VBoxIrpPnP(IN PDEVICE_OBJECT DeviceObject, IN PIRP Irp);
79 NTSTATUS VBoxIrpPower(IN PDEVICE_OBJECT DeviceObject, IN PIRP Irp);
/vbox/src/VBox/Additions/WINNT/Mouse/NT4/
H A DVBoxPS2NT.cpp740 static VOID CompleteDpc(PKDPC Dpc, PDEVICE_OBJECT pDevObj, PIRP Irp, PVOID pCtx) argument
749 Irp = pDevObj->CurrentIrp;
750 ASSERT(Irp);
752 PIO_STACK_LOCATION irpSp = IoGetCurrentIrpStackLocation(Irp);
756 pDevExt->Cfg.KbdInd = *(PKEYBOARD_INDICATOR_PARAMETERS)Irp->AssociatedIrp.SystemBuffer;
760 pDevExt->Cfg.KeyRepeatCurrent = *(PKEYBOARD_TYPEMATIC_PARAMETERS)Irp->AssociatedIrp.SystemBuffer;
767 Irp->IoStatus.Status = STATUS_SUCCESS;
769 IoCompleteRequest (Irp, IO_KEYBOARD_INCREMENT);
772 static NTSTATUS I8042Flush(PDEVICE_OBJECT pDevObj, PIRP Irp) argument
775 NOREF(Irp);
783 I8042DevCtrl(PDEVICE_OBJECT pDevObj, PIRP Irp) argument
960 I8042OpenClose(PDEVICE_OBJECT pDevObj, PIRP Irp) argument
974 CtrlRetriesExceededDpc(PKDPC Dpc, PDEVICE_OBJECT pDevObj, PIRP Irp, PVOID pCtx) argument
1011 I8042StartIo(PDEVICE_OBJECT pDevObj, PIRP Irp) argument
1133 CtrlKbdIsrDpc(PKDPC Dpc, PDEVICE_OBJECT pDevObj, PIRP Irp, PVOID pCtx) argument
1238 CtrlMouIsrDpc(PKDPC Dpc, PDEVICE_OBJECT pDevObj, PIRP Irp, PVOID pCtx) argument
[all...]
/vbox/src/VBox/Additions/common/VBoxGuestLib/
H A DSysHlp.cpp235 IN PIRP Irp,
238 Log(("VBGL completion %x\n", Irp));
234 vbglDriverIOCtlCompletion(IN PDEVICE_OBJECT DeviceObject, IN PIRP Irp, IN PVOID Context) argument
/vbox/src/VBox/Additions/WINNT/SharedFolders/driver/
H A Dvbsf.c44 static NTSTATUS VBoxMRxFsdDispatch(IN PDEVICE_OBJECT DeviceObject, IN PIRP Irp) argument
47 PIO_STACK_LOCATION IrpSp = IoGetCurrentIrpStackLocation(Irp);
56 Irp->IoStatus.Status = STATUS_INVALID_DEVICE_REQUEST;
57 Irp->IoStatus.Information = 0;
58 IoCompleteRequest(Irp, IO_NO_INCREMENT);
66 Status = RxFsdDispatch((PRDBSS_DEVICE_OBJECT)VBoxMRxDeviceObject, Irp);
245 /* Make a local copy, it will be needed after the Irp completion. */
/vbox/src/VBox/Additions/WINNT/Graphics/Wine/include/ddk/
H A Dwdm.h356 /* Irp definitions */
362 IN struct _IRP *Irp);
815 IN struct _IRP *Irp,
/vbox/src/VBox/Devices/Graphics/shaderlib/wine/include/ddk/
H A Dwdm.h364 /* Irp definitions */
370 IN struct _IRP *Irp);
829 IN struct _IRP *Irp,

Completed in 124 milliseconds